Alex Iwobi Emerges as Super Eagles’ Most Valuable Premier League Player

Fulham midfielder Alex Iwobi has been named the most valuable Nigerian player in the Premier League with a market value of €25 million, according to the latest figures from Transfermarkt. This valuation, while impressive, is below his career-high valuation of €32 million. Iwobi’s stellar form this season includes five goals and three assists in 16 appearances, marking his best performance at this stage since his Premier League debut.

Nottingham Forest forward Taiwo Awoniyi follows closely with a €22 million valuation, placing him as the second most valuable Super Eagles player in England. Leicester City’s Wilfred Ndidi, valued at €18 million, ranks third but remains far from his peak valuation of €62 million. Calvin Bassey of Fulham €16 million and Nottingham Forest’s Ola Aina €14 million round out the top five.

Paul Onuachu of Southampton, despite limited appearances, holds a value of €11 million, while Emmanuel Dennis ranks lowest at €4 million. Joe Aribo, also of Southampton, is valued slightly higher at €6 million.

Editorial

Alex Iwobi’s recognition as the most valuable Nigerian player in the Premier League highlights his resurgence and consistency at Fulham. After years of fluctuating form, Iwobi has matured into a versatile and reliable performer. His ability to deliver goals assists, and dynamic midfield play underlines why he remains a critical figure for club and country.

However, the downward trend in valuations for players like Wilfred Ndidi and Emmanuel Dennis raises questions about performance and opportunities. Ndidi, once one of the most sought after defensive midfielders in Europe, has seen his value diminish due to injuries and inconsistent form. For Dennis, inactivity this season has significantly impacted his valuation, a reminder that regular playing time is crucial for maintaining a player’s market value.

Did You Know?

  1. Alex Iwobi made his Premier League debut for Arsenal in 2015 and later moved to Everton before joining Fulham in 2023.
  2. Taiwo Awoniyi’s €22 million valuation follows his strong performances since joining Nottingham Forest in 2022.
  3. Wilfred Ndidi’s career high valuation of €62 million in 2020 made him one of the top defensive midfielders in Europe at the time.
  4. Calvin Bassey joined Fulham in 2023 after a successful stint at Ajax and Rangers.
  5. Emmanuel Dennis’ €4 million valuation reflects a significant drop from his peak due to a lack of playing opportunities this season.
